Medicare Supplement vs Medicare Advantage: Which is Right for You?
Deciding between Medicare Advantage and Medicare Option can feel overwhelming. Both plans offer additional coverage to your Original Medicare, but they approach it in different ways. Medicare Secondaries help cover out-of-pocket costs like deductibles and copayments for services covered by Original Medicare. They work alongside your existing Part A and Part B. On the other hand, Medicare Part C plans are all-inclusive choices that bundle your Part A, Part B, and often prescription drug coverage (Part D) into a single plan. This can simplify finances, but it means you'll generally need to use providers within the plan's network.
- Evaluate your healthcare needs and budget carefully. If you prefer flexibility in choosing doctors and hospitals, Medicare Supplement might be a better fit. However, if you value simplicity and potential cost savings, Medicare Part C could be more appealing.
It's important to compare plans from different insurers to find the one that best meets your needs. Medicare.gov is a valuable resource for researching and comparing plan options in your area.
Exploring Medicare Resources and Support in New York City
Finding the right Coverage options can be overwhelming. Luckily, New York City offers a wealth of resources to help you navigate Medicare. Whether you're new to Medicare or just need some guidance, there are many groups dedicated to guiding New Yorkers through the process.
A great starting point is the NYC Agency of Elderly Affairs. They offer a variety of benefits specifically for seniors, including coverage counseling and assistance.
You can also connect with local non-profit organizations that specialize in Medicare. These initiatives often provide free classes and personalized support.
- Remember Medicare open enrollment time runs from October 15th to December 7th each year.
- During this time review your current coverage and make any necessary changes.
- Be wary of unsolicited calls or emails about Medicare.
